Louisiana requires ANY employee of an establishment authorized to sell or serve alcoholic beverages to complete Louisiana Responsible Vendor Training within 45 days of starting employment. Once you complete an RV Class from an approved provider, such as Learn2Serve by 360training, you are Louisiana RV Server Certified.
Your ATC Responsible Vendor card can be printed on the ATC website at 7-14 days after completing your course and passing your exam.

To legally sell alcohol in the State of Louisiana, you must be at least 18 years old, have restaurant or retail insurance in place, have a Notice of Intent submitted to the Louisiana Division of Administration (DOA), and possess a state liquor license.
